I hadn't used my Versa 2 in nearly two years, so I reset it to its factory settings before beginning to use it once more. When I had been using it in the past, I used the Bitmoji clock face.
After the reset, I was attempting to set this up once more, but the Fitbit app doesn't appear to be connecting. I have clicked the link, logged in, and given permission, but when the webpage closes, the button still just says "connect". I have done this many times and it never changes.
When viewing connections through the Snapchat app, it shows a proper connection. This leads to believe that it is an issue on the Fitbit side. Hoping someone else may have a solution for this?

After you connect your accounts, your watch downloads a variety of Bitmoji stickers. Keep your phone close to your watch during this process, and make sure the Fitbit app continues to run in the background. If the Snapchat Connection status is stuck at 0%, or you see a message instructing you to make sure your Bitmoji is linked to Snapchat, follow the instructions to link your Bitmoji account with Snapchat.
If you change your Bitmoji avatar’s appearance or outfit, you can update your clock face by tapping Sync Bitmoji in the Fitbit clock face settings. Your watch will then download a new set of stickers.
